Grolleau Reports 42.5% Revenue Growth in Q4 2025

On Thursday, Grolleau Group announced its annual results for 2025, marked by a significant acceleration in the last quarter. The French equipment supplier reported an annual revenue of 53.3 million euros, in line with its targets, and confirmed an increase in EBITDA for the full year.

Strong Q4 Performance Drives Annual Results

Grolleau recorded a revenue of 16.7 million euros in the fourth quarter of 2025, up 42.5% on a proforma basis compared to the same period in 2024. This acceleration allowed the group to fully catch up on the delay accumulated in the first half of the year. The Telecoms and Data sector led this dynamic with revenues of 7.6 million euros, up 74.1% on a proforma basis. The increase was due to deliveries of fiber optic shelters to GoFiber and Nexloop, a subsidiary of Cellnex, as well as initial contributions from orders for NGE in France and sustained activity in China alongside Nokia. The Smart City sector also returned to growth in the fourth quarter, with revenues of 4.4 million euros, a 29.8% increase on a proforma basis, thanks to the start of deliveries for Plexus and IES Synergy, having completed the delivery of 109 ultra-fast charging stations ordered. The Energy and Industry sector posted revenues of 4.8 million euros, up 18.9% on a proforma basis, reflecting the dynamics of the Energy contract and strong activity in the railway sector in Italy.

Annual Performance Slightly Down from Previous Year

For the full year 2025, Grolleau achieved a proforma revenue of 53.3 million euros, a slight decrease of 0.6% compared to 53.6 million euros in 2024 on a proforma basis. The Telecoms and Data sector remains the growth driver with 21.8 million euros, up 28.6% on a proforma basis. In contrast, the Smart City sector reported revenues of 14.7 million euros, down 18.8% on a proforma basis, while the Energy and Industry sector recorded revenues of 16.8 million euros, down 9.4% on a proforma basis. The group confirms its target of increased EBITDA for the fiscal year 2025. As of December 31, 2025, the total order book for 2026 stood at 18.3 million euros, compared to 17.0 million euros at the same date the previous year.

Cautious Outlook for Early 2026

Grolleau adopts a cautious stance at the start of 2026 regarding the pace of its activities. The group anticipates sustained dynamics for the Telecoms and Data as well as Energy and Industry sectors, particularly thanks to the Chantiers de l'Atlantique projects. However, the Smart City sector faces increased uncertainty due to the electoral period, which historically leads to a slowdown in urban activity orders after a year-end acceleration. Additionally, the previously announced termination of two charging station contracts with IES Synergy and TotalEnergies, as these clients have opted to internalize their production, adds to the uncertainty. Grolleau will now communicate on a semi-annual basis, with four regulatory releases annually covering semi-annual and annual revenue and results. Detailed annual results for 2025 will be presented on Thursday, April 16, 2026.
